Firestone’s heavy duty Ride-Rite air helper springs are the workhorse of our air helper spring line. The double convoluted air springs offer maximum load support as well as years of worry-free service. Ride-Rite air helper springs can be installed on most light trucks, motor-homes, RV’s, SUV’s and vans. Ride-Rite air helper springs are installed between the frame of the vehicle and the suspension, providing load support through the use of air pressure. Firestone is committed to providing the customer with premium air helper spring kits. Ride-Rite air helper springs have become synonymous with quality, durability, and customer support. Each application is specifically designed to maximize the safe load carrying capacity, stability, and ride quality of the vehicle. Ride-Rite air helper springs utilize a pair of convoluted air springs which can be adjusted for changing loads. These air springs are capable of 3,200 to 5,000 Pounds of load leveling capacity. Ride-Rite air helper springs enhance the ride by reducing inter-leaf friction. Please remember that air springs do not increase the load-carrying capacity of your vehicle. Ride-Rite kits are application specific and are designed for hassle-free fitment to the OEM suspension.

GM bets on new four-cylinder family in Europe; U.S. plans unclear

Wed, 10 Oct 2012

General Motors' European subsidiary, Opel, has revealed a turbocharged 1.6-liter four-cylinder direct-injection gasoline engine that will be offered from early 2013 across its lineup, starting with the soon-to-be-revealed Astra-based Cascada convertible. The aluminum block unit, the first in a new range of so-called SIDI (spark ignition direct injection) ECOTEC engines, forms the centerpiece of the company's downsizing strategy for displacement. The engine is claimed to have improved torque characteristics and a significant reduction in consumption compared with its predecessor.

Tomorrow’s world: future petrol engine tech news

Mon, 28 Sep 2009

By Tim Pollard Motor Industry 28 September 2009 14:15 Petrol engines are changing dramatically. You’ll have heard of the phrase 'downsizing' and most major manufacturers are shrinking their regular gasoline engines to trim emissions and fuel consumption – while employing new tech to keep up the horsepower and torque outputs. This is the holy grail for engineers: maintain the power and performance of the existing big capacity engines we’ve become wedded to, but in a smaller, more economical package.
